Transaction bb4c38c924864c073a3b593d205fcb73fa32efe5805dc8cd39d52db1c874ec63
1 Input
1 Output
-
bb4c38c924864c073a3b593d205fcb73fa32efe5805dc8cd39d52db1c874ec63:0
- value
- 13503860
- script pubkey
- OP_0 OP_PUSHBYTES_20 13e0f162cc3d08777be869b0200d674d527cddf4
- address
- bc1qz0s0zckv85y8w7lgdxczqrt8f4f8eh05jtz72x